Acomb Hockey Club men’s second XI prevailed over visiting Tadcaster second XI in a six-goal Yorkshire League division north thriller.
Rob Kendrew opened the scoring for the Tangerines in the 16th minute after the home side had been put under the cosh by a young Tadcaster attack.
Dan Harrison equalised after a defensive mix-up shortly before half-time.
Within seven minutes of the restart, Kendrew secured a second from close range but the visitors levelled again through a Roy Jewitt penalty corner strike.
Ben Pottinger, with his pace, was always a handful and made up for a poor miss when he scored a fortunate goal from a cross inside the area which was turned in to their own net by a Tadcaster defender.
Dave Morris and John Armitage, the latter back from injury, marshalled the home defence, while Dan Pratt and man of the match Paul Kellet controlled midfield.
Kellet secured the decisive fourth goal for Acomb from a penalty corner ten minutes from time.
Tadcaster trimmed the deficit but then Keith Thorpe had his re-taken penalty stroke saved by Acomb ’keeper Martin Grainge.
Despite two goals from Hannah Yoward and excellent goalkeeping from skipper Sarah Milburn Acomb ladies second XI lost 3-2 at Canalside Terriers in Yorkshire division three.
The game was decided by a harshly awarded penalty stroke seconds from the end of the game.
